PETALING JAYA: An accident along Lebuhraya Kewajipan, heading towards the Sultan Abdul Aziz Shah Airport, led to a chemical spill late Thursday (Sept 9) night.
Selangor Fire and Rescue Department assistant director (operations) Hafisham Mohd Noor, when contacted Friday (Sept 10), said that the department was informed of the incident at 9.16pm on Thursday.
A hazmat team was also dispatched to the scene, he added.
"At the scene, the responding team determined that the spill was due to an overturned 20 tonne lorry. The spill was approximately 30m by 30m.
"The chemical was identified as a level eight chemical abrasive and the clean-up operation concluded at 4am Friday," he said.
